Memorable 'traditional' stay with modern comforts
Memorable (in a good way!) stay - this is a traditional Ryokan-style small Japanese hotel in the Hakone hillside - but recently built, so has modern facilities like aircon and en-suite bathrooms. It wasn't clear from the hotels.com rate description, but it includes a fantastic 10-course set evening meal served in a private room which you eat wearing the provided kimonos. They cannot cater for vegetarians but can otherwise tweak the dishes to suit requirements. Japanese breakfast is included too. The rate includes access to the indoor and outdoor Onsens (hot springs) and I think they can set up private room-specific Onsen if you wish. You sleep on a futon mat with duvet which they set up in your room while you are eating dinner - was comfortable. This is a great place for a one-night stay in Hakone. Things to be aware: little English is spoken. The hotel is next to Sounzan station (with "Ropeway"=cable car, and "cable-car" - which is actually a funicular train). There is also a bus just around the corner which goes to both Hakone and Odowara railway stations - which is not included in the Hakone Free Pass so is missing from the associated map (it is on Google Maps though). Things the hotel could improve: Much clearer information on getting to/from the hotel. And add a light you can switch off by the 'bed'.
